Description
A fascinating discussion of the role played by fear in financial market panics.
Professor Read demonstrates, in easy-to-understand terms, that rising market fear portends to major financial declines.
He explains the science and the economics of fear and shows that the financial market has learned how to capitalize on investor or economic fear
